[bluetooth-dev] ENOMEM and kernel version

I use the stack in user mode.  When compiling hci.c I get a bug saying
ENOMEM is undefined.   ENOMEM is defined in include/asm/errno.h,
however I don't see that this is included by hci.c.  I am using kernel
version 2.2.17.  In later revisions of the kernel source does some
other header file include asm/errno.h ?

Stuart Eichert
